`
rys5851968
  • 浏览: 155822 次
社区版块
存档分类
最新评论

2013盘古搜索校园招聘笔试 回忆录

 
阅读更多

分java和c数据结构两个大教室,本来考的是java一看全不会就到另外一个教室考了。

内容是五道选择题,和两道算法编程题,两道算法设计题。

选择题考了快速排序的性能,完全二叉树的叶子节点和深度之间的关系。

大题分别是:

1,用非递归来实现二分查找

2,在查找二叉树中,找两个节点最近的公共父亲节点

3,从一亿个数据里,找前1000个最大的,如何设计

4,有一个关键词数据库很大,里面有几百万条记录,现在爬虫抓取的用户的关键词,如何设计这个版块来尽快的匹配出关键词。

考数据结构的是搜索事业部,考java的是应用开发部。java里有两道大题,如何用最快的方法找到数组里第二大的数,写一个单例模式。

分享到:
评论

相关推荐

    盘古搜索笔试题

    盘古搜索笔试题知识点总结 一、选择题 1. 宏定义和函数调用:了解宏定义的使用和函数调用的执行顺序。 2. 排序算法:了解快排序和冒泡排序的原理和实现。 3. C++ 语言基础:了解 C++ 中字符串的使用和引用变量的...

    Hubble.net 盘古搜索

    《Hubble.net 盘古搜索:解锁互联网的深度探索》 在浩瀚的互联网世界中,寻找特定的信息如同大海捞针。然而,有了Hubble.net 盘古搜索这一强大工具,这一过程变得更为高效和精准。盘古搜索,作为一款专业的搜索引擎...

    网易游戏 2017雷火盘古实习生招聘笔试真题(1)(1).pdf

    网易游戏 2017雷火盘古实习生招聘笔试真题(1)(1)

    盘古搜索源码及案例

    【盘古搜索源码及案例】是一份包含盘古搜索技术实现细节的资源包,它提供了深入理解搜索引擎工作原理的机会。盘古搜索是中国早期的互联网搜索引擎之一,它在搜索引擎技术领域有着独特的算法和实现方式。这份源码和...

    2017网易游戏雷火盘古实习生招聘笔试真题.pdf

    C++编程语言基础知识点总结 通过对提供的文件信息,我们可以总结出以下C++编程语言基础知识点: 1. 头文件的使用:在C++程序中,需要使用头文件来引入必要的函数和变量定义。例如,`#include <iostream>`和`#...

    完整的站内搜索引擎(Lucene.Net+盘古分词)

    盘古分词 基于词库的分词,可以维护词库 首先我们新增的SearchHelper类需要将其做成一个单例,使用单例是因为:有许多地方需要使用使用,但我们同时又希望只有一个对象去操作。 其次,使用Lucene.Net需要将被搜索的进行...

    lucene.net和盘古分词做站内搜索,热词搜索

    在构建高效的站内搜索系统时,`Lucene.Net` 和 `盘古分词` 是两个重要的工具,结合 `Quartz.Net` 定时任务框架,可以实现热词搜索功能。以下将详细介绍这些技术及其在实际应用中的作用。 **1. Lucene.Net** `Lucene...

    Lucene.net 盘古分词C#

    【标题】"Lucene.net 盘古分词C#" 涉及到的是在.NET环境中使用Lucene库进行全文检索,并结合盘古分词工具进行中文分词处理。Lucene是一个开源的全文检索库,提供了高效的索引和搜索功能。在.NET平台上,Lucene.net是...

    盘古分词+lucnene.net搜索引擎开发demo及资料

    本资源包“盘古分词+lucnene.net搜索引擎开发demo及资料”提供了关于这个主题的重要学习材料,让我们深入探讨一下其中涉及的知识点。 首先,盘古分词是中文分词领域的一个著名工具。分词是中文处理的基础步骤,因为...

    LuceneNet和盘古分词做的搜索引擎asp.net

    **LuceneNet与盘古分词在ASP.NET中的搜索引擎实现** LuceneNet是Apache Lucene的.NET版本,它是一个高性能、全文本搜索库,提供了一个简单但功能强大的API,用于在各种应用程序中实现搜索引擎功能。LuceneNet的核心...

    Lucene.Net +盘古分词 搜索引擎

    在VS2012环境下开发Lucene.Net + 盘古分词的搜索引擎,首先需要安装Lucene.Net的NuGet包,并确保与项目的.NET版本兼容。然后,导入盘古分词库,可以通过下载源码编译或寻找预编译的DLL文件。在项目中,你需要创建...

    C#开源项目盘古分词的使用手册

    《C#开源项目盘古分词的使用手册》是一份详尽的指南,旨在帮助开发者理解和运用盘古分词这一强大的自然语言处理工具。盘古分词是基于C#开发的,专门针对中文文本的分词系统,它以其高效、准确的特性在信息检索、文本...

    盘古分词、lucene3.0.3搜索的使用示例v1.2

    盘古分词和Lucene是两个在中文信息处理领域广泛应用的工具,本示例将详细介绍如何在.NET 4.0环境中整合这两个组件,以实现高效的全文搜索功能,并新增了分页功能,为开发者提供了更便捷的开发体验。 首先,盘古分词...

    盘古分词(源码+demo).net源码

    "PanGu4Lucene"可能是指盘古分词与Apache Lucene搜索引擎的整合。Lucene是一个高性能、全文检索库,盘古分词可以为其提供中文分词服务,提升搜索的准确性和效率。如果你正在构建一个中文搜索引擎,这个部分的源码和...

    盘古分词+Lucene

    4. **查询处理**:在用户输入查询语句后,同样使用盘古分词对查询进行分词,然后在已构建的索引中进行匹配和搜索,返回最相关的搜索结果。 5. **优化与调试**:根据具体应用需求,可能需要调整盘古分词的参数,如...

    基于lucene.net和盘古分词的搜索

    希望自己以后看的时候能清楚(PS:自己很健忘的),在朋友的推荐下,知道有个盘古分词,就小小的弄一下,花了一天的时间写了这个简单的东西,希望大家能够喜欢!等以后项目部署好了,会上传完整的版本!

    盘古分词工具

    盘古分词工具是一款专为中文文本处理设计的利器,尤其适合那些正在探索自然语言处理领域的初学者。在Lucene等搜索引擎或信息检索系统中,有效的分词是提高搜索准确性和效率的关键步骤。盘古分词以其高效、灵活的特点...

    使用lucene.net盘古分词实现站内搜索demo

    在本文中,我们将深入探讨如何使用Lucene.NET和盘古分词来实现一个站内搜索功能的演示。Lucene.NET是Apache Lucene的.NET版本,它是一个高性能、全文本搜索库,提供了强大的索引和搜索功能。而盘古分词是针对中文...

    盘古天气大模型介绍PPT

    ### 盘古天气大模型:高精度全球气象预报技术 #### 一、背景与意义 随着全球气候变化的加剧,人们对准确、及时的气象预报需求日益增长。传统的数值天气预报(Numerical Weather Prediction, NWP)虽然能够提供一定...

    Lucene.Net:使用eaglet的盘古分词进行分词和搜索实例

    本文将深入探讨如何利用Lucene.Net结合eaglet的盘古分词进行中文分词和搜索的实例。 首先,我们需要了解盘古分词。盘古分词是针对中文文本处理的分词工具,特别适用于Lucene等搜索引擎的中文分词。它支持多种分词...

Global site tag (gtag.js) - Google Analytics